Tropical storm Matthew weakens to depression
Tropical Storm Matthew has weakened to a depression over Caribbean nation Belize, the U.S. National Hurricane Center (NHC) said Saturday. However, the storm will still dump rain which could reach 380 mm in parts of Belize, Guatemala and southern Mexico state Chiapas, the NHC warned, adding “these rains could produce life threatening floods and mudslides.” [...]
